Do you find that when you order wine you often stick to the same varietals you already know and love? It's hard to branch out of your comfort zone but it can be made easier if you start with wines that are similar to the ones you are already drinking.

Dustin Wilson, a Master Sommelier and Wine Director for New York's Eleven Madison Park, has a few ideas to make even the most die-hard devotee feel comfortable. He looked at chardonnay, pinot grigio, cabernet sauvignon and pinot noir to get the best choices of similar but interesting types of wine.
